.SH NAME
ACE_SOCK_Dgram_Bcast \- Defines the member functions for the \fBACE_SOCK\fR datagram abstraction. 
.SH SYNOPSIS
.br
.PP
\fC#include <SOCK_Dgram_Bcast.h>\fR
.PP
Inherits \fBACE_SOCK_Dgram\fR.
.PP
.SS Public Methods

.in +1c
.ti -1c
.RI "\fBACE_SOCK_Dgram_Bcast\fR (void)"
.br
.RI "\fIDefault constructor.\fR"
.ti -1c
.RI "\fBACE_SOCK_Dgram_Bcast\fR (const \fBACE_Addr\fR &local, int protocol_family = PF_INET, int protocol = 0, int reuse_addr = 0, const \fBACE_TCHAR\fR *host_name = 0)"
.br
.ti -1c
.RI "\fB~ACE_SOCK_Dgram_Bcast\fR (void)"
.br
.RI "\fIDefault dtor.\fR"
.ti -1c
.RI "int \fBopen\fR (const \fBACE_Addr\fR &local, int protocol_family = PF_INET, int protocol = 0, int reuse_addr = 0, const \fBACE_TCHAR\fR *host_name = 0)"
.br
.RI "\fIInitiate a connectionless datagram broadcast endpoint.\fR"
.ti -1c
.RI "int \fBclose\fR (void)"
.br
.RI "\fIClose up and release dynamically allocated resources.\fR"
.ti -1c
.RI "\fBssize_t\fR \fBsend\fR (const void *buf, size_t n, u_short portnum, int flags = 0) const"
.br
.RI "\fIBroadcast the datagram to every interface. Returns the average number of bytes sent.\fR"
.ti -1c
.RI "\fBssize_t\fR \fBsend\fR (const \fBiovec\fR iov[], size_t n, u_short portnum, int flags = 0) const"
.br
.RI "\fIBroadcast the <\fBiovec\fR> datagrams to every interface. Returns the average number of bytes sent.\fR"
.ti -1c
.RI "\fBssize_t\fR \fBsend\fR (const void *buf, size_t n, const \fBACE_Addr\fR &addr, int flags = 0) const"
.br
.RI "\fIBroadcast an N byte datagram to ADDR (note that addr must be preassigned to the broadcast address of the subnet...).\fR"
.ti -1c
.RI "\fBssize_t\fR \fBsend\fR (const \fBiovec\fR iov[], size_t n, const \fBACE_Addr\fR &addr, int flags = 0) const"
.br
.ti -1c
.RI "void \fBdump\fR (void) const"
.br
.RI "\fIDump the state of an object.\fR"
.in -1c
.SS Public Attributes

.in +1c
.ti -1c
.RI "\fBACE_ALLOC_HOOK_DECLARE\fR"
.br
.RI "\fIDeclare the dynamic allocation hooks.\fR"
.in -1c
.SS Private Methods

.in +1c
.ti -1c
.RI "int \fBmk_broadcast\fR (const \fBACE_TCHAR\fR *host_name)"
.br
.RI "\fIMake broadcast available for Datagram socket.\fR"
.ti -1c
.RI "int \fBget_remote_addr\fR (\fBACE_Addr\fR &) const"
.br
.RI "\fIDo not allow this function to percolate up to this interface...\fR"
.in -1c
.SS Private Attributes

.in +1c
.ti -1c
.RI "\fBACE_Bcast_Node\fR* \fBif_list_\fR"
.br
.RI "\fIPoints to the head of the list of broadcast interfaces.\fR"
.in -1c
